American Century Companies Inc. Cuts Stake in Hillman Solutions Corp.

The fund sold over 460,000 shares of the hardware and home improvement company in Q3.

Published on Mar. 5, 2026

American Century Companies Inc. reduced its stake in Hillman Solutions Corp. (NASDAQ:HLMN) by 6.2% in the third quarter, according to a recent SEC filing. The fund now owns approximately 3.55% of Hillman Solutions, down from 3.79% previously.

The details

According to the SEC filing, American Century Companies sold 466,211 shares of Hillman Solutions in Q3 2025, reducing its total stake to 7,013,954 shares. The fund previously owned 7,480,165 shares, or 3.79% of the company. Hillman Solutions has a market capitalization of $1.64 billion.

  • American Century Companies filed the SEC disclosure on March 5, 2026.
  • The ownership change occurred in the third quarter of 2025.
